**Day One — Hardware Lab Access (Ferrow Systems)**

☐ Escort the new starter to the Linden Wing hardware lab before 10:00. Confirm their safety briefing is logged in the Ferrow induction tracker and that they have signed the ESD handling form. Issue the anti-static coat and show them the tool sign-out board. The lab door requires the temporary pass code until their photo badge is printed.

door code, tajof-kageg: bdg-QVDCE-3

Ticket: Config drift on Quillbus log compaction settings

The broker nodes in the Harlow cluster are running with compaction thresholds that no longer match what's in the Fernwheel deploy repo. Someone appears to have hand-tuned segment retention during the March incident and never backported the change. Compaction is now lagging on the orders topic, and disk usage on node three is climbing about 4% a day. Please reconcile before the weekend. For reference, the values currently live on the brokers are as follows.

deployment values, yahop-kajop:
holath:
  log_level: info
  metrics_host: metrics.holath.lumiclabs.internal
  pin: 9484
  pool_size: 4

Subject: Memprobe cut-over complete

Hi on-call,

We finished the cut-over of GPU memory profiling from the old Vramwatch agent to Memprobe tonight. All training nodes in the Harrowfield cluster now report through the new collector, and the legacy dashboards are frozen. If alerts fire overnight, check Memprobe first. For reference during any incident, the active collector settings after the cut-over are listed below.

config for tagaf-bawif:
[norok]
host = norok.ordinworks.local
user = norok_svc
database = norok_prod

INTERNAL MEMO — Leased laptop returns, Quorell Systems lease batch 12. Dispatch desk: all 14 units must be wiped, asset-tagged, and packed in the original foam inserts before collection on Thursday. Verify each serial against the return manifest and flag discrepancies before sealing the cartons. Do not release any carton without a signed manifest copy. The collecting courier from Trellis Freight must be handled per the single instruction that follows.

dispatch memo: the sorius tamius courier leaves the praeth ledger at gate 4873 under passcode 928014